The JL amp would be of higher quality than a hifonics amp. The w6v2 rms is 400w so a 2000wrms amp would most likely kill them. I would get the JL if you were only considering those 2 amps.
Also if you use your red top as a deep cycle battery it will decrease the lifespan, it is a starting battery not a deep cycle. With only 1000wrms you should not need a second battery(but then again idk what your alternator is).
